Material

The material used in the manufacture of hinges and handles can have a significant impact on their functionality, durability and aesthetic compatibility. For example brass is a preferred material for door hardware since it has a beautiful design that is suitable for any style of home while being robust and resistant to corrosion. It also adjusts quickly to changing temperatures, making it a practical option for homeowners who value the environment and comfort.

Another important factor to consider is the finish of a handle or hinge. Some finishes are more durable, so it is important to consider the finish you pick. It is recommended that the finish match the color and design of the other hardware for your door like locks, knobs, or levers. There are many manufacturers that provide hinges and handles in a variety of finishes, so you can find the perfect match for your home.

Although many people believe that the hinge and handle should match in the color, it’s not always necessary. In reality it is possible to create an overall appearance by mixing different finishes. A nickel handle with chrome hinges creates an elegant and modern style. Bronze hinges combined with nickel handles will give your space an older-fashioned or rustic appearance.

When choosing hinges and handles, you should be aware of the kind of load they are able to handle. A door that is heavy for instance, might require heavier hinges compared to doors that are lighter. You can choose between a variety kinds of hinges like butt hinges and continuous hinges. The hinges made of stainless steel are a durable option for outdoor use since they are weatherproof and strong, while carbon steel hinges are great for high-use doors or oversized doors.

Hinges and handles are made of various base materials, and can have a big impact on the price. For instance, some hinges are constructed of an extra durable, tougher material than others, which means they are generally more expensive. It is important to remember that the base material and finish of a hinge can differ. This is the reason it’s important to check the label before purchasing. Design

A lot of people don’t think about the design and style of handles and hinges, however, these components can have a significant impact on the overall look of a door. They are available in a wide variety of materials and can be finished in various ways to meet an individual style or create a cohesive appearance across a home. Some hinges and handles have features that improve security, making them suitable for homes with children, or in high-security areas.

The choice of the best handle depends on several factors, including the door’s type and the size. It is also crucial to consider the backset, which is the distance between the door’s edge and the centre of the spindle or lock hole. This measurement is vital because it determines the kind of handle that is suitable for your door. After you’ve identified the style of handle then it’s time to choose a hinge. There are many hinges to choose from that are available, including concealed, heavy-duty, and specialty containers. Heavy duty hinges can support doors and gates that are larger, and they can support more weight. They are also suitable for industrial and for high-security applications. Concealed hinges are a great option in places where the hardware must be concealed.

Maintenance

Door handles and hinges are frequently neglected, yet they are essential to the security of your home as well as its interior. They aid in keeping out heat, cold and pests, and make it easier to operate doors and cabinets. They are also a key part of the aesthetics of your home. They should be kept in good condition to ensure that they look at their best. To preserve the aesthetics and functionality of your door hardware, you should regularly clean your locks and hinges, apply lubrication to them and tighten loose screws.

Use a non-abrasive brush or cloth to clean dust and dirt from the door hardware. Avoid using cleaning products with abrasives as they can cause damage to hinges and corrosion due to corrosive. If the door hardware is made of brass, you can get rid of any tarnish using the brass cleaner or a mixture of equal parts vinegar and flour. After cleaning the friction hinges for timber windows, rinse them thoroughly and dry them. You can also apply wax to preserve the shine and extend the lifespan of your hinges.

Keep your hinges and hardware clean to prevent dirt, bacteria and other invisible grime from building up on the hinges. It also helps to prevent squeaking and allow the hinges to function correctly. These maintenance steps can aid in prolonging the life of your hinges and save cash on repair costs in the future.
